What is the role of 3tc in inhibiting hiv reproduction?

Respuesta :

kenmyna
kenmyna kenmyna
  • 12-01-2018
The  role  of  3tc  in  inhibiting hiv  reproduction   is  to  interfere  with  enzyme trancriptase   since  it  has  a  similar  shape to  the   c nucleotide  of  DNA.Reverse trancriptase  pick  up 3tc   molecule  which  led  to  termination of  DNa  further thus  block reproduction  of  HIV.
